← Back to Skills Marketplace
Publish Skill Final
by
azzar budiyanto
· GitHub ↗
· v1.3.1
1247
Downloads
4
Stars
8
Active Installs
7
Versions
Install in OpenClaw
/install ui-designer-skill
Description
Design beautiful interfaces using 16+ design systems including Material You, Fluent Design, Apple HIG, Ant Design, Carbon Design, Shopify Polaris, Minimalism...
Usage Guidance
This skill appears coherent and low-risk: it provides design references and a small Python helper that writes design rules to a local .cursorrules file. Before running the apply_ui_rules.py script, review its contents (it's short and readable), and consider backing up any existing .cursorrules in the target project. Run the script in a test or repository where you're comfortable allowing a file write. No network access, credentials, or unexpected binaries are requested.
Capability Analysis
Type: OpenClaw Skill
Name: ui-designer-skill
Version: 1.3.1
The UI Designer Skill is a legitimate toolset providing extensive documentation and a utility script (scripts/apply_ui_rules.py) to assist developers in maintaining design consistency across various UI systems. The script's primary function is to append design-related instructions to a local .cursorrules file, which aligns with its stated purpose of guiding AI-assisted development. No evidence of data exfiltration, unauthorized network access, or malicious prompt injection was found; the content is focused entirely on UI/UX principles and technical styling standards.
Capability Assessment
Purpose & Capability
Name/description claim UI design assistance across many systems and the repository contains reference docs, palettes, patterns, and a small helper script — all relevant to the stated purpose.
Instruction Scope
SKILL.md stays on-topic: design guidance, workflows, and an explicit automation step to update .cursorrules. No instructions request unrelated system state, credentials, or external endpoints.
Install Mechanism
No install spec is present (instruction-only + a local Python script). No downloads, installers, or third-party package pulls — low-risk.
Credentials
Skill requires no environment variables, credentials, or config paths. The only runtime reference is a suggested python3 command using $WORKSPACE (conventional), but the script itself only writes to .cursorrules in the current directory.
Persistence & Privilege
always:false and agent invocation is normal. The included script will create or append to a .cursorrules file in the working directory — this mutates project files (expected for this feature) and is the only persistent effect; review before running or back up the file.
How to Use
- Make sure OpenClaw is installed (local or Docker)
- Run the install command in chat:
/install ui-designer-skill - After installation, invoke the skill by name or use
/ui-designer-skill - Provide required inputs per the skill's parameter spec and get structured output
Version History
v1.3.1
Final sync with GitHub: All 16 design systems, reference files, and optimized UI scripts included.
v1.3.0
Massive update: Expanded from 8 to 16 design systems, added QUICK_REFERENCE.md, and updated automated UI rule script.
v1.2.1
- Added assets for design resources: fonts.json, palettes.json, and SVG patterns (dots, grid, stripes).
- Updated and expanded references for multiple design languages (claymorphism, dark-pastel, glassmorphism, m3-pastel-glass, material-you, minimalism, neo-brutalism, neo-m3-hybrid, pastel-palettes, swiss-design).
- Improved cursorrules_template.md for integration guidance.
- Enhanced coverage and detail in design language documentation.
v1.2.0
- Updated reference documentation for M3 Pastel Glass, Minimalism, Neo-Brutalism, and Neo-M3 Hybrid design languages.
- Made improvements in the apply_ui_rules.py script for automation and rule application.
- Refined design system guidance for hybrid and minimal styles.
- No changes to skill capabilities or workflows.
v1.1.1
Fix script path: use $WORKSPACE variable instead of hardcoded ~/.gemini path
v1.1.0
Add Swiss Design (International Typographic Style) as 8th design language + fix apply_ui_rules.py to support swiss and neo-m3 styles
v1.0.0
Initial release of UI Designer Skill — expert guidance for modern UI design.
- Supports multiple design languages: Material You, Minimalism, Glassmorphism, Neo-Brutalism, Claymorphism, and hybrids.
- Generates tailored color palettes with HEX codes, Tailwind extensions, and CSS variables.
- Defines robust theme/component systems with light/dark mode and unified states.
- Offers accessibility audits for WCAG compliance and screen-reader readiness.
- Provides workflow tips for design conception, component architecture, and best practices.
- Automates applying design rules via `.cursorrules` integration and Python script.
Metadata
Frequently Asked Questions
What is Publish Skill Final?
Design beautiful interfaces using 16+ design systems including Material You, Fluent Design, Apple HIG, Ant Design, Carbon Design, Shopify Polaris, Minimalism... It is an AI Agent Skill for Claude Code / OpenClaw, with 1247 downloads so far.
How do I install Publish Skill Final?
Run "/install ui-designer-skill" in the OpenClaw or Claude Code chat to install it in one step — no extra setup required.
Is Publish Skill Final free?
Yes, Publish Skill Final is completely free (open-source). You can download, install and use it at no cost.
Which platforms does Publish Skill Final support?
Publish Skill Final is cross-platform and runs anywhere OpenClaw / Claude Code is available (cross-platform).
Who created Publish Skill Final?
It is built and maintained by azzar budiyanto (@1999azzar); the current version is v1.3.1.
More Skills